Transaction 8880967bbe4c53aff9a19e711277197562b767c73c148cca43358cb4bbdbe173

1 Input
2 Outputs
  • 8880967bbe4c53aff9a19e711277197562b767c73c148cca43358cb4bbdbe173:0
  • value  4950000
    address  38nSj738VGSqAr4VeEFscHVjHMTGpKNqz1
  • 8880967bbe4c53aff9a19e711277197562b767c73c148cca43358cb4bbdbe173:1
  • value  5064623
    address  1JtmhBU5khw1T86pa5GSXVTGDQAbtqwwjT